Stanfield 54 —
Grant Union 26The Grant Union football team had one of their best offensive efforts of the season but ultimately fell to league rival Stanfield 54-26 on Thursday, Oct. 19, at Grant Union High School. The loss puts the Prospectors at 2-6 on the year with an 0-4 league mark.
The Pros have one more game on their regular season schedule, a date with Heppner on Friday, Oct. 27. Kickoff for that game is scheduled for 7 p.m.
Dayville/Monument/Long Creek 25 — Jordan Valley 6The Dayville/Monument/Long Creek football team played their final game of the 2023 season, corralling the Mustangs of Jordan Valley 25-6 in a league crossover game on Saturday, Oct. 21, at Dayville High School. The Tigers finished 2023 with a 3-4 record along with a 1-4 league mark.
Prairie City/Burnt River 32 — Harper Charter 19
The Prairie City/Burnt River football team found itself in a dogfight with Harper Charter before a fourth quarter touchdown put the game away, giving the Panthers a 32-19 league playoff victory on Friday, Oct. 20, in Prairie City.
The Panthers end the regular season as the No. 1- ranked team in 1A six-man football, sporting a 6-1 record along with a 3-1 mark in the High Desert League. The Panthers’ first opponent in the 2023 OSAA football playoffs is still to be determined.
Grant Union 3 — Stanfield 1
The Grant Union Lady Prospector volleyball team is your 2023 Blue Mountain District volleyball champion. The Lady Pros picked up the district crown following a dominant 3-1 victory over Stanfield in the Blue Mountain District championship match at Grant Union High School on Saturday, Oct. 21.
Game scores for the match were 21-25, 25-15, 25-12 and 25-21.
The Lady Pros finished the 2023 regular season campaign as the fifth-ranked team in 2A volleyball, with an overall record of 22-7 along with a stellar 9-1 league mark.
The Lady Pros will be in action again at the OSAA 2A state volleyball tournament, which gets underway on Saturday, Oct. 28. Their first opponent is still to be determined. The quarterfinal round will start on Friday, November 3 at Ridgeview High School in Redmond.
Umatilla 4 — Grant Union 0
The Grant Union girls soccer team played the final game of its inaugural season on Friday, Oct. 20, at Grant Union High School, playing one of the team’s more competitive games of the year in a 4-0 loss to Umatilla. In a testament to how much the team has improved over the course of the year, the Lady Pros last played Umatilla on Sept. 26 and suffered a lopsided 9-2 loss.
The team finished 2023 with a record of 1-13 with an identical 1-13 league record.
